Crafting the Path to Success: Building and Maintaining a SaaS Product Roadmap

In the fast-paced world of Software as a Service (SaaS), a well-constructed product roadmap is a critical tool for guiding development and aligning the team and stakeholders with the strategic vision of the product. A product roadmap not only communicates the what and the why behind product offerings but also outlines the when and the how, providing a clear path forward for development teams and ensuring that business objectives are met effectively. For SaaS companies, where ongoing innovation and quick adaptation are key to survival and success, maintaining an agile and detailed product roadmap is especially vital.

The initial step in building a SaaS product roadmap is gathering input from a variety of sources to ensure that the roadmap reflects a comprehensive understanding of customer needs, market trends, and the competitive landscape. This input typically comes from market research, customer feedback, sales data, and insights from the customer support team. Successful SaaS companies leverage this data to identify and prioritize features that directly address user needs, enhance customer satisfaction, and differentiate their product from competitors.

Once the necessary data is collected, the next step is to define the vision and strategic goals of the product. This vision serves as the guiding star for all roadmap decisions and should be clearly articulated to ensure alignment across the organization. Strategic goals, whether they relate to increasing market share, improving customer engagement, or driving revenue growth, should be specific, measurable, and time-bound. These goals help in prioritizing which features and enhancements are included in the roadmap and provide criteria for measuring the success of the product over time.

Prioritization is a key component of roadmap planning. Not all features and improvements can or should be implemented at once. Techniques such as the MoSCoW method (Must have, Should have, Could have, and Won’t have this time) or the RICE scoring model (Reach, Impact, Confidence, and Effort) can help in assessing and prioritizing features based on their expected impact, relevance to strategic goals, and the resources available. For SaaS products, where development cycles need to be fast to respond to changing market demands, focusing on high-impact, high-value features that align closely with user expectations and business objectives is crucial.

The roadmap itself should be a flexible, living document that can adapt to changes in business priorities or market conditions. For a SaaS company, this flexibility is particularly important due to the rapid pace of technological advancements and changing customer expectations. The roadmap should allow for periodic reassessment of priorities and adjustments to the plan based on feedback from stakeholders and users, insights from performance metrics, and other relevant data. This iterative process ensures that the product remains relevant and competitive.

Communication is another vital aspect of managing a product roadmap. The roadmap should be shared with all stakeholders, including internal teams, investors, and possibly even customers. Clear, transparent communication ensures that everyone understands the direction of the product and the rationale behind roadmap decisions. For internal teams, this clarity helps align their efforts with the company’s strategic goals. For investors and customers, it builds trust and confidence in the company’s vision and ability to deliver.

Finally, maintaining a product roadmap for a SaaS offering involves regular reviews and updates. These reviews should be conducted at set intervals or after significant product milestones to ensure that the roadmap remains aligned with the strategic goals and responsive to any new opportunities or challenges that may have arisen. During these reviews, successes should be celebrated, lessons learned should be discussed, and adjustments should be made to reflect new information and insights.

In conclusion, a well-maintained product roadmap is essential for the success of any SaaS product. It provides a strategic framework for development, helps manage stakeholder expectations, and ensures that the company can navigate through the complexities of the market and technology landscapes effectively. By carefully building and diligently maintaining a product roadmap, SaaS companies can better ensure that their product evolution is purposeful and their strategic goals are met.

Leave a Reply

Your email address will not be published. Required fields are marked *